From de31b43663972037dde2d6aacc9c4a0aa3dd2585 Mon Sep 17 00:00:00 2001 From: Aldrin Joseph Date: Sun, 23 Aug 2026 14:11:35 +0530 Subject: [PATCH] fix(utils): write console progress only to an interactive stdout ProgressTracker attached ConsoleProgressDisplay unconditionally, so any script or CI job that piped or redirected stdout had one progress bar per stage written into its output, escape sequences included. A plain `python demo.py > out.txt` captured 173 bytes of progress-bar noise around 10 bytes of the program's own output. Console progress is now attached only when stdout is an interactive terminal, when running under Jupyter, or when SEMANTICA_FORCE_PROGRESS is set. FileProgressDisplay is untouched, so progress logging still works in pipelines, and SEMANTICA_DISABLE_PROGRESS keeps its existing meaning and still takes precedence. Both progress environment variables are now documented in the README and the utils reference; SEMANTICA_DISABLE_PROGRESS previously existed only in the reference page. Deviations from the issue: the issue suggested disabling the tracker on non-TTY stdout. This gates the display instead, because disabling the tracker would short-circuit before FileProgressDisplay and take file progress logging down with it, and the ~20 modules that set `progress_tracker.enabled = True` in __init__ would need the property setter taught about TTY state to avoid undoing it. Gating the display leaves both alone. Design note: the claim comment on the issue proposed an `enabled: Optional[bool] = None` constructor opt-in; during implementation the opt-in became SEMANTICA_FORCE_PROGRESS, which needs no signature change and follows the NO_COLOR/FORCE_COLOR convention. Known limitation: TTY detection runs once at tracker construction (the tracker is a process-wide singleton), so a process that redirects stdout after first use needs the env vars to change behaviour.
